Mississauga Ontario has one of the best infrastructures of a city in North America and part of that is due to the late great mayor of Mississauga Hazel McCallion (1921-2023) who was the mayor of Mississauga Ontario from 1978 to 2014. Hazel McCallion built Mississauga Ontario from the ground up from when it was a small town west of Toronto to the big city to what it is today. Hazel McCallion nicknamed Hurricane Hazel was a no nonsense get the job done hard working mayor and wasn't affiliated with any political party of Canada and was an Independent.
